Abstract
Detecting a planar surface in real world(3D) is important to recognize environment for mobile robot. Especially, planar surface in indoor environment structured plane can be used for information to navigate safely and recognize the plane for task. This paper proposes a method to detect plane regions using the affine homography from image pair. First, using image pair from monocular sequence, corresponding point is obtained by SURF. At least three corresponding points are used to calculate the affine homography that represents a plane in the image. That is used for detecting points belonging to the same plane based on the reprojection error. Using points lying on the same plane first, we find new affine homography to minimize the reprojection error. When the reprojection error can not minimize any longer, the homography will be optimum planar homography. Experiment results are performed in different sequence of indoor image pair from wheeled mobile robot and results are shown in section 4.
